Penarth
Penarth is an unincorporated community in New Castle County, Delaware, United States, 4.6 miles northeast of Wilmington in the Brandywine Hundred. Penarth is located west of the intersection of Delaware Route 261 and Silverside Road, east of Talleyville.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Ebright Azimuth
Peak
Photo: Ram-Man, CC BY-SA 2.5.
The Ebright Azimuth is the point with the highest benchmark monument elevation in the U.S. state of Delaware. It is marked with a geodetic benchmark monument and has an elevation of 447.85 feet above sea level. Ebright Azimuth is situated 2 miles north of Penarth.

Perth
Hamlet
Perth is an unincorporated community in New Castle County, Delaware, United States. Perth is located northwest of Delaware Route 261 between Shipley and Silverside Roads, to the northeast of Wilmington.
